Is this waterproof or water resistant, or both?

1 Like

I’d say splash proof. If you plan the use it in the heavy rain I would suggest that you disassemble it and make sure water cannot get in the housing through the protective glass or the buttons. It shouldn’t but I’m not going to test it.

You will also want to put a thin gasket between the housing and the baseplate.

If mounted on a drop-through deck, you will need to somehow seal the bottom. I believe that could be done with a simple 3D printed part in the shape of the baseplate.
